Bu kitap hakkında

Published anonymously in 1847 under the pseudonym Ellis Bell, Emily Brontë’s sole novel presents a stark exploration of obsessive passion and social division set against the windswept Yorkshire moors. The narrative unfolds through a layered framework of competing voices, tracing the destructive entanglement between Catherine Earnshaw and Heathcliff across two generations. Brontë deliberately blurs the boundaries between psychological realism and gothic atmosphere, using the harsh landscape as both setting and mirror for human turmoil. The work examines how class prejudice, unresolved grief, and vengeful retaliation fracture families and communities. Its unconventional structure and morally ambiguous characters challenged Victorian sensibilities, establishing a reputation for emotional intensity that continues to draw scholarly attention. Readers encounter a story where love operates less as romantic idealization than as an inescapable force, intertwined with themes of inheritance, isolation, and the lingering presence of the past. The novel remains a foundational text in English literature for its innovative narrative techniques and unflinching portrayal of human desire.
